Parking lot
Create an account for directions
Nearest Locations
88-08 23rd Ave
East Elmhurst, New York
4
300 E 87th St
Yorkville, New York
2
310 E 64th St
Lenox Hill, New York
12
305 Federal Cir
New York
2
86 Olympia Dr
Port Newark, Newark
2
132 Carson Rd
Elizabeth
18
132 Carson Rd
Elizabeth
1
111 NY-109
Maywood, Farmingdale
3
379 Interpace Pkwy
Parsippany
7
379 Interpace Pkwy
Parsippany
71

